site stats

Setstateaction null

Web18 Apr 2024 · Type 'HTMLButtonElement' is not assignable to type 'SetStateAction'. Type 'HTMLButtonElement' provides no match for the signature '(prevState: null): null'. … Web29 Sep 2024 · Quick Solution. Explicitly state the generic type: import React from "react"; const Foo = () => { const [value, setValue] = React.useState(); return …

Wrapping React.useState with TypeScript

WebSetStateAction. TypeScript Examples. The following examples show how to use react#SetStateAction . You can vote up the ones you like or vote down the ones you don't … Web14 Apr 2024 · return (user !== null && user.emailVerified !== false) /* Setting up user data when login with username/password, sign up with username/password in Firestore database using nottingham tv news https://traffic-sc.com

type

Webundefined' is not assignable to type 'setstateaction WebSetStateAction < T >>>( ((value) => { setStoredValue ((prevValue) => { // Allow value to be a function so we have same API as useState const valueToStore = value instanceof … WebThe exclamation mark is the non-null assertion operator in TypeScript. It removes null and undefined from a type without doing any explicit type checking. When you use this approach, you basically tell TypeScript that this value will never be null or undefined . how to show error in input layout

Atom state setter is of type never when initial value is null or ...

Category:Typing of React hooks in Typescript by Marcel Mokos - Medium

Tags:Setstateaction null

Setstateaction null

How to manage state in a React app with just Context and Hooks

Web23 Jan 2024 · function handleClick(event: Event &amp; { target: HTMLButtonElement }) { const { target } = event console.log(target.value); } This means we don’t need to use the type … WebIn this case, it's an array of IContactCardProps, so your state declaration should look like: useState ( []); However, in your code, that doesn't look like what you're doing and why you're seeing that error). You're setting it to an object with a contacts key, which is an array.

Setstateaction null

Did you know?

Web9 Sep 2024 · In your terminal, enter the command: npx create-react-app hooked. If you do not have npx available you can install create-react-app globally on your system: npm install -g create-react-app create-react-app hooked. You will create five components by the end of this article: Header.js — This component will contain the header of the application ... WebSetStateAction is defined as S ((prevState: S) =&gt; S). Therefore, the type of Dispatch&gt; is actually (value: S ((prevState: S) =&gt; S)) =&gt; void . It is a …

Web27 Dec 2024 · So date potentially can be null. You have two options here: 1.) accept nullable date state in useState Hook: const [startDate, setStartDate] = useState (new … Web3 Dec 2024 · When you are absolutely sure there is an element with the ID “button” inside your HTML document, you can add ! at the end of the expression. This way, TypeScript won’t treat null as a possible type for the button object anymore. 5. 1. let button = window.document.getElementById('button')!; 2. button.addEventListener('click', () =&gt; {.

WebSetStateAction&lt; string&gt;&gt;] = [ mode, setMode, ] return returnValue } Or, even better, TypeScript has this capability built-in. Because TypeScript already knows the types in our … WebThe nullish coalescing operator (??) enables us to specify a fallback for when a value is null or undefined. So, if emp.name is null or undefined , we set the name variable to an empty …

Web27 Jul 2024 · Argument of type ‘unknown’ is not assignable to parameter of type ‘SetStateAction ‘ [Try to understand] type of event.target.value ( unknown) and type of ageRange ( string). This...

Web14 Nov 2024 · SetStateAction) ... When initializing an atom with null or undefined the returned setter has a type of never, which makes typescript unhappy whenever I try to invoke it to update the state. // Works as expected - setC... nottingham trent university 排名WebType 'null' is not assignable to type 'Element'.ts(2345) Argument of type 'unknown' is not assignable to parameter of type '{}' Argument of type 'Element' is not assignable to parameter of type 'ReactElement react … nottingham two accommodation student roostWeb27 Oct 2024 · Initializing useState using typescript type inference #. When we use typescript along with our react application, don't have to make any changes if the state is immediately initialized upon declaration. For example: Since we initialized useState as 0, the typescript engine in our vscode editor automatically infers that count is of type number ... nottingham twinned city